The problem is that the LCD > display does not resume correctly after suspend - instead it just > stays black. I've been randomly tweaking various things, and get > slightly different results. Sometimes the display stays black in the > sense the display is still completely switched off. Othertimes, I > think the display switches on, but nothing is displayed, so that the > display is on but showing nothing except a black background. However, > I can still type blind and e.g. shutdown/restart the machine. I'm having the same problem with a Dell XPS M1530 and 9-CURRENT - the display refuses to switch on after resuming.
